Performance: Speed and Efficiency in Surveillance Data Management
The performance of a disk array is paramount in a surveillance environment. Delayed access to critical video footage can severely hinder investigations and compromise security. Hikvision's disk arrays leverage advanced technologies to deliver exceptional performance. This includes the use of high-speed interfaces like SAS (Serial Attached SCSI) and SATA (Serial ATA) combined with RAID (Redundant Array of Independent Disks) configurations. RAID levels like RAID 5, RAID 6, and RAID 10 are commonly employed to balance performance, redundancy, and storage capacity. RAID 5 and 6 offer data redundancy, protecting against single or double disk failures, while RAID 10 prioritizes performance through data mirroring and striping. The choice of RAID level depends on the specific requirements of the surveillance system, considering factors like the number of cameras, video resolution, and the criticality of data loss. Furthermore, some Hikvision arrays might incorporate SSD (Solid State Drive) caching to further accelerate read and write speeds, significantly improving the overall system responsiveness, particularly for high-resolution video streams and live monitoring.
Reliability: Ensuring Data Integrity and System Uptime
Reliability is another critical aspect of Hikvision disk arrays. Data loss in a surveillance system can have severe consequences, leading to incomplete investigations and potential security breaches. Hikvision utilizes several strategies to enhance reliability. Beyond the aforementioned RAID configurations, features such as hot-swappable drives allow for disk replacement without system shutdown, minimizing downtime. Redundant power supplies and cooling systems further enhance resilience against hardware failures. Advanced error correction codes and data integrity checks help protect against data corruption. Regular firmware updates and proactive monitoring tools from Hikvision can help identify potential issues before they escalate, ensuring optimal system uptime and data integrity. The choice of components, from the drives themselves to the overall system architecture, reflects Hikvision's commitment to building robust and reliable storage solutions tailored for the demanding needs of continuous video surveillance.
Scalability: Adapting to Growing Surveillance Needs
Modern surveillance systems are often characterized by continuous growth, adding more cameras, increasing video resolution, and extending storage retention periods. Hikvision's disk arrays are designed with scalability in mind. Many models offer modular designs allowing for easy expansion of storage capacity by adding more drives or drive enclosures. This flexibility allows users to adapt their storage infrastructure as their surveillance needs evolve, avoiding costly and disruptive system overhauls. Some advanced models might support features like online capacity expansion, allowing for seamless addition of storage without interrupting the operation of the system. This capability is crucial for minimizing downtime and ensuring uninterrupted surveillance operations.
Features and Integrations: Enhancing Functionality and Ease of Use
Hikvision's disk arrays often incorporate a range of advanced features to enhance functionality and management. These can include:
Centralized Management: Software tools for centralized monitoring and management of multiple disk arrays.
Data Deduplication: Reducing storage space requirements by eliminating redundant data.
Tiered Storage: Optimizing storage costs by using a mix of high-performance and high-capacity drives.
Integration with Hikvision NVRs (Network Video Recorders): Seamless integration with other Hikvision surveillance components for a unified and efficient system.
Advanced Security Features: Protecting data from unauthorized access through features like encryption and access control.
Deployment and Management Considerations
Successful deployment and management of Hikvision disk arrays require careful planning and consideration. Factors to take into account include:
Storage Capacity Planning: Accurately estimating future storage needs based on the number of cameras, video resolution, and retention periods.
Network Infrastructure: Ensuring sufficient network bandwidth to support the high data throughput of a surveillance system.
Power and Cooling Requirements: Providing adequate power and cooling for optimal performance and reliability.
Regular Maintenance: Implementing a regular maintenance schedule including firmware updates, drive health checks, and performance monitoring.
